Death Landscapes IV
This work examines the ephemeral qualities of memory and material through a series of internal landscape collages. The cyanotype relief collages are drawn from Bangalore, a city in constant flux and development, where I lived for over a decade. This series of nine works take influence from the inherent sculptural qualities of its landscapes – old houses, new apartment complexes, temples, crematoriums, factories, billboards, rock and boulder formations. These paper constructions bring together the urban and natural iconography of this city and reimagines them through the prism of a fading memory.
